Employee's Spine Fractured When He Falls from Ladder

At approximately 1:15 p.m. on October 20, 2006, Employee #1, a painter, was doing exterior painting for two adjoining houses that were separated by a 6 ft wooden fence. He completed painting one house and was going to the adjoining house. He climbed a ladder up to the top of the fence and stepped onto the extension ladder on the other side of the fence. He fell 6 ft and was hospitalized with a fractured spine.
